AI is already routing crews, detecting potholes from vehicle cameras, and predicting pavement failures. Here's what that means for your career and what to do about it.

AI won't replace highway maintenance workers, but it's changing how crews are dispatched and how repairs get prioritized. Automated inspection systems now flag issues faster than manual patrols. Physical skill, situational awareness, and safety judgment remain irreplaceable.

Skills to build for the AI era

New skills - Adapt to the AI landscape

Smart Equipment Operation

Learn to operate GPS-guided plows, automated pavement markers, and telematics-equipped trucks that report performance data back to dispatch.

Drone Inspection Basics

Understand how drones assess bridges, culverts, and slopes so you can act on their findings and support inspection teams.

Sensor Maintenance

Modern highways include embedded sensors and connected signage requiring field workers who can troubleshoot, clean, and replace these devices.

Digital Work Orders

Use tablet-based systems to receive AI-prioritized repairs, log completed work, and upload photos documenting conditions on the road.

Timeless skills - What AI can't replicate

Traffic Control Judgment

Setting up safe work zones near live traffic requires reading drivers, weather, and site conditions no algorithm can fully assess.

Physical Repair Craft

Patching, welding, and equipment repair depend on hands-on skill built through years of experience with materials and tools.

Crew Coordination

Emergency responses and storm operations require trust, communication, and split-second teamwork among crew members working in dangerous conditions.

What AI can already do

  • Detect road surface defects from mounted cameras
  • Predict pavement deterioration using weather and traffic data
  • Optimize snowplow routes in real time
  • Schedule preventive maintenance based on sensor readings
  • Generate work orders and track crew productivity
  • Monitor bridge and infrastructure conditions remotely

What AI can't do

  • AI cannot physically patch a pothole, replace a guardrail, or clear a fallen tree from a highway lane.
  • AI cannot make split-second safety decisions when working feet from live traffic.
  • AI cannot read the subtle signs of a collapsing shoulder or unstable slope in person.
  • AI cannot coordinate a crew during a snowstorm at 3am when visibility is zero.
  • These are the irreplaceable contributions of Highway Maintenance Workers, and they remain entirely human.

Highway maintenance workers will use smarter tools and better data, but the core work of keeping roads safe will remain firmly in human hands.

Job outlook

The BLS projects employment for highway maintenance workers to grow about 3% from 2024 to 2034, roughly average for all occupations. Demand is strongest in states with aging infrastructure and harsh winter climates. Workers skilled in operating advanced equipment and using GPS-based systems have the best prospects.

Frequently Asked Questions

Will self-driving trucks eliminate highway maintenance jobs?
No. Autonomous vehicles actually increase the need for well-maintained roads with clear markings and functioning sensors. Even if some equipment becomes semi-autonomous, human workers will still perform repairs, respond to emergencies, and manage complex work zones for the foreseeable future.
What technology should highway workers learn today?
Focus on GPS-guided equipment, tablet-based work order systems, and basic drone operations. Understanding how sensor data drives repair priorities helps you work efficiently. Familiarity with telematics and connected vehicle systems will also make you more valuable to modern DOTs.
How is AI already used in highway maintenance?
Agencies use AI to detect potholes from vehicle-mounted cameras, predict pavement deterioration, optimize snowplow routes, and prioritize repairs based on traffic patterns. These tools help crews work smarter, but the physical repair work still requires trained workers on the ground.
Is highway maintenance a stable career?
Yes. Aging infrastructure, harsh weather, and steady traffic growth mean maintenance demand keeps rising. The BLS projects steady employment through 2034, and federal infrastructure investment is increasing hiring at state and local agencies across the country.
Do highway maintenance workers need a college degree?
No. Most positions require a high school diploma, a commercial driver's license, and on-the-job training. Certifications in traffic control, equipment operation, and safety compliance boost pay and advancement. Some workers move into supervisory or specialized technical roles over time.
